Programs
Coaching Program
At Soroti Cricket Academy (SCA), we offer structured coaching programs designed to develop players at all skill levels—beginner, intermediate, and advanced. Our goal is to create well-rounded cricketers with strong technical, tactical, and mental abilities, preparing them for both local and international competitions.
Beginner Program (Foundation Level)
Target Group:
- Boys and girls aged 6-12 years.
- Players with little or no prior cricket experience.
Training Schedule:
Saturday Coaching: Every Saturday from 9:00 AM – 12:30 PM at Soroti Cricket Grounds.
School Sessions: Conducted in various partner schools during PE lessons.
Holiday Camps: Intensive training during the January and December school holidays.
Program Overview:
Introduction to basic cricket skills (batting, bowling, fielding).
Development of hand-eye coordination and reflexes.
Fun mini-games to build interest and confidence.
Emphasis on teamwork and sportsmanship.
Success Story:
Nandera Immaculate joined the beginner program at age 7 and is now a key player in the SCA Rising Stars Women’s team at just 14!
Goal
Ensure all players understand cricket fundamentals and enjoy the game.
Prepare young cricketers for transition into competitive teams.
Intermediate Program (Development Level)
Target Group:
- Players aged 13-18 years who have mastered the basics and want to refine their skills.
- School players aiming to compete at district and national levels.
Training Schedule:
Weekend Training: Saturday & Sunday (8:00 AM – 12:30 PM).
School Sessions: Held in selected schools, Monday to Friday.
Special Camps: Intensive preparation camps before major competitions (e.g., Schools Cricket Week).
Program Overview:
Refining batting techniques (shot selection, power hitting, strike rotation).
Bowling strategies (variations, accuracy, and reading batters).
Advanced fielding drills (diving stops, catches, quick reflexes).
Fitness & conditioning sessions.
Success Story:
Ariokot Malisa was part of our Intermediate Program and earned selection for the Uganda U19 national team after excelling in Schools Cricket Week!
Goal
Prepare players for competitive club and school-level cricket.
Help players transition into academy club teams.
Advanced Program (High-Performance Level)
Target Group:
- Players 15+ years competing at national and international levels.
- Club players aiming for national team selection.
Training Schedule:
High-Performance Training: January and December camps.
Tactical Sessions: Match simulations and strategy discussions.
Program Overview:
Advanced batting drills (spin play, reverse sweeps, power-hitting mechanics).
Bowling specializations (death bowling, swing control, yorker accuracy).
Mental conditioning: Handling pressure in high-stakes match situations.
Special one-on-one coaching for elite players.
Success Story:
Amongin Naome trained under this program and became one of Uganda’s leading wicket-takers in the Women’s National Team!
Goal
Develop national team-caliber cricketers.
Ensure academy players dominate Uganda’s domestic leagues.
